How To Choose The Best Pantyhose For Dresses

Not all pantyhose behave the same under a dress. A pair that works fine under trousers will wrinkle at the ankle or show a visible panty line under a bodycon cut. You need to match the hosiery’s denier, finish, and waistband design to the specific dress silhouette and fabric weight you plan to wear. The three factors below matter most.

Denier Weight and Fabric Compatibility

Denier measures the thickness of the yarn — lower numbers (10 to 20D) produce a nearly invisible, translucent look that suits lightweight dresses like silk slip styles or chiffon. Higher denier (40D and above) delivers more opacity and durability, ideal for structured dresses where you want a polished, slightly thicker leg coverage. For a cocktail dress, 20D to 40D is the sweet spot — sheer enough to avoid a heavy look, thick enough to resist runs during a long evening.

Control Top vs No Control

A control top panel compresses the midsection and prevents the waistband from rolling down under fitted dresses. If your dress is a stretch knit or has a high waistline, a smooth control top eliminates the VPL (visible panty line) problem. Non-control styles work best with A-line or loose-fitting dresses where waistband movement isn’t visible, but they tend to sag after several hours of wear. Look for a seamless, no-dig waistband that stays put without pinching.

Finish: Matte, Sheer, or Shiny

Matte finish pantyhose absorb light, making legs appear more natural under opaque dresses — great for office or daytime events. Sheer finishes offer a subtle semi-gloss that flatters formalwear without looking cheap. Shiny or shimmer finishes reflect light deliberately, best reserved for evening parties or dresses with metallic accents. Your dress fabric determines the match: matte works with cotton or linen blends, sheer with silk or polyester, shiny with velvet or satin.

FAQ

What denier should I choose for a cocktail dress?
A cocktail dress typically calls for 20 to 40 denier. Twenty denier provides a sheer, bare-leg look suitable for silk or chiffon dresses. Forty denier offers more opacity and durability, working well with structured fabrics like crepe or satin. Avoid ultra-sheer 10 denier for cocktail wear — it runs too easily during dancing or sitting.
Why do my pantyhose keep running at the toes?
Toe runs are often caused by friction between the nylon and the inside of your shoe. Look for pantyhose with reinforced toes, which add an extra layer of fabric at the front foot.
